Warning Signs

How To Tell If Your System Is About To Fail

Most breakdowns don't happen without warning — they announce themselves for weeks before the system actually quits.

Unusual Noises

Rattling during startup often means a component has worked itself loose and needs tightening before it causes real damage.

Airflow That's Dropped Off

If some rooms stay hot or cold no matter what the thermostat says, the system may be struggling to distribute air evenly.

Energy Costs Climbing With No Explanation

A tune-up often identifies exactly what's driving the extra energy use.

Short Cycling

A system that won't hold a steady cycle is often fighting a sizing issue, a thermostat problem, or a refrigerant imbalance.

Strange Odors

Chemical odors may signal a refrigerant leak, which requires a licensed technician to handle safely.

Frequent Repairs

If you're calling about the same problem every few months, the underlying cause likely hasn't been fully addressed.

What Actually Breaks Down

What's Usually Behind A Breakdown

After thousands of service calls across Wilsonville, a handful of causes show up again and again.

Neglected Filter ChangesWe check this first on nearly every service call
Slow Leaks Over TimeLeaks often develop slowly at joints or coils and go unnoticed until performance drops noticeably
Motor StrainUsually a quick, affordable fix once diagnosed correctly
Miscalibrated ControlsA thermostat that's lost calibration or has a wiring fault can make an otherwise healthy system seem broken

Wilsonville is a town in southeastern Shelby County, Alabama, United States, located northeast of Columbiana. At the 2020 census, the population was 1,857. Wilsonville is named after the earliest settler in the area, Elisha Wilson.
